The UBIS Geneva 1st Annual Student-Faculty Volleyball Tournament & Picnic Print E-mail

 

The UBIS Geneva 1st Annual Student-Faculty Volleyball Tournament & Picnic was held on July 28th 2006 at the park at Vessy.

The student team consisted of Romain Pithion, Patrick Gerber, Andrei & Mo.
The faculty team was anchored by Profs. Urech, Röhrich, Bird, and Gloria (the Hammer) Grigorova.

It looked like the faculty was going to win as they took 3 straight points to arrive at match point of 10-9 position. However, the match point serve was long and the students then took the serve and won 3 straight points to finish at 12-10.
It was a hard fought match and the faculty has vowed to win next year.

Cheering on the teams were Prof. Heptonstall, Dr. Jenny-Alexander and Prof. Mallot.

Adam served as the referee.

Subsequent games were played until the weather turned ugly, and everyone adjourned to the clubhouse to enjoy meatballs, potato salad, tacos, and beer.

A good time was had by all.
